What Are Book Translations?
Book translation is a specialized service that requires not only linguistic accuracy but also literary sensitivity. The goal is to convey the style, meaning, and cultural nuances of the original text, ensuring that the reader experiences it as intended by the author.
Who can provide Book Translations?
Book translation demands experienced translators with in-depth knowledge of both the source and target languages, literature, and cultures. Translators often collaborate with editors and authors to achieve the best possible adaptation of the text.
When Is Book Translation Necessary?
Book translation is essential for:
• Literary works (novels, poetry, short stories)
• Academic and scientific publications
• Educational books and manuals
• Biographies and essays
• Children’s books and illustrated works
Challenges and Importance of Quality Translation
Book translation is not merely transferring words from one language to another. It must preserve the tone, narrative flow, and emotional impact of the original while adapting to the cultural context of the new readership.
The quality of a book’s translation is a key factor in its commercial success, as it directly affects its reception in the new linguistic market.
